php九大全局变量,php 超级全局变量收集

本文详细介绍了PHP中的超全局变量,如$_GET、$_POST、$_SESSION等,它们在HTTP请求和脚本环境中如何工作。同时,提到了$_REQUEST的使用及其安全性问题,并指出在PHP4.3.0以后,$_FILES不再包含在$_REQUEST中。这些变量在处理用户输入和维护会话状态方面发挥关键作用。
摘要由CSDN通过智能技术生成

php 超全局变量$globals:包含一个引用指向每个当前脚本的全局范围内有效的变量,该数组的键标为全局变量的 名称,从 php 3 开始存在 $globals 数组.

$_server:变量由 web 服务器设定或者直接与当前脚本的执行环境相关联,类似于旧数组 $http_server_vars 数组(依然有效,但反对使用).

$_get:经由 http get 方法提交至脚本的变量.

$_post:经由 http post 方法提交至脚本的变量.

$_cookie:经由 http cookies 方法提交至脚本的变量.

$_files:经由 http post 文件上传而提交至脚本的变量.

文件上传表单中要有 enctype="multipart/form-data".

$_env:执行环境提交至脚本的变量.

$_request:经由 get,post 和 cookie 机制提交至脚本的变量,因此该数组并不值得信任,所有包含在该数组中的变量的存在与否以及变量的顺序均按照 php.ini 中的 variables_order 配置指示来定义,该数组没有直接模拟 php 4.1.0 的早期版本,参见 import_request_variables().

注意:自 php 4.3.0 起,$_files 中的文件信息不再存在于 $_request 中。

$_session :当前注册给脚本会话的变量。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值